Virginia woolf was born adeline virginia stephen on 25 january 1882 at 22 hyde park gate in south kensington, london, to julia nee jackson 18461895 and leslie stephen 18321904, writer, historian, essayist, biographer and mountaineer. Taken from her the complete shorter fiction collection the story is narrated in the first person by a woman called cassandra and from the beginning of the story the reader realises that woolf may be exploring the theme of control or dominance, particularly male dominance.
